Key Features to Look For
When selecting a short sleeve black dress for a formal event, a few key features can elevate it from casual to captivating. First and foremost, consider the fabric. High-quality materials like silk, satin, crepe, or even a structured knit can make a significant difference. These fabrics drape beautifully and lend an air of sophistication. Avoid anything too flimsy or casual, like cotton jersey, as it won't hold its shape well and may appear too relaxed for a formal setting. Next, pay attention to the cut and fit. A well-tailored dress that flatters your figure is essential. Look for dresses with darts, seams, or other design elements that create a defined silhouette. A dress that's too loose can look sloppy, while one that's too tight can be uncomfortable and unflattering. Details such as embellishments, lace, or subtle textures can also add visual interest and elevate the dress. However, be mindful not to overdo it – sometimes, less is more. A simple black dress with a touch of delicate lace or a few strategically placed beads can be more impactful than a heavily embellished one. Finally, consider the length. While mini dresses are generally a no-go for formal events, midi or knee-length dresses can be incredibly chic. A floor-length gown is, of course, the epitome of formal elegance, but a well-chosen short sleeve black dress in a midi or knee-length can be just as stunning. So, keep these key features in mind when shopping for your perfect formal short sleeve black dress – fabric, fit, details, and length – and you're sure to find a winner!
Styling Tips for a Formal Look
Okay, so you've found the perfect short sleeve black dress. Now what? The key to nailing a formal look lies in the styling. Let's start with accessories. Jewelry can make or break an outfit. For a formal event, opt for elegant and understated pieces. A delicate necklace, a pair of chandelier earrings, or a statement bracelet can add a touch of sparkle without being overwhelming. Consider the neckline of your dress when choosing a necklace. A V-neck looks great with a pendant, while a crew neck can handle a bolder statement piece. Shoes are another crucial element. High heels are generally the go-to choice for formal events, but make sure they're comfortable enough to wear for an extended period. A classic pair of pumps or strappy sandals in black, nude, or metallic can complement your black dress beautifully. If you're not a fan of heels, elegant flats or embellished loafers can also work, depending on the dress and the event. A clutch or small handbag is essential for carrying your essentials. Choose one that complements your dress and jewelry. A metallic clutch, a velvet bag, or even a simple black clutch can add a touch of sophistication. Don't forget about outerwear! If the event is outdoors or in a chilly venue, a shawl, a bolero, or a tailored coat can keep you warm while adding to your overall look. A faux fur stole can also add a touch of glamour. Finally, pay attention to your hair and makeup. A sleek updo, soft waves, or a classic ponytail can all work, depending on your personal style and the formality of the event. For makeup, focus on creating a polished and sophisticated look. A smoky eye, a bold lip, or a flawless complexion can elevate your overall appearance. Remember, the goal is to enhance your natural beauty and create a cohesive and elegant look. So, with the right accessories, shoes, handbag, outerwear, hair, and makeup, you can transform your short sleeve black dress into a show-stopping formal ensemble.
Examples of Formal Short Sleeve Black Dresses
To give you some concrete ideas, let's look at a few examples of short sleeve black dresses that would be perfect for a formal event. First up, we have the classic sheath dress. A black sheath dress with short sleeves is a timeless choice that works for a variety of formal occasions. Look for one in a high-quality fabric like crepe or satin, and pair it with elegant heels and a statement necklace for a sophisticated look. Next, consider an A-line dress. An A-line black dress with short sleeves is flattering on virtually every body type. Choose one with a subtle texture or embellishment to add visual interest, and pair it with delicate jewelry and a clutch for a chic and elegant ensemble. Another great option is a fit-and-flare dress. A black fit-and-flare dress with short sleeves is perfect for creating a feminine and playful look. Look for one with a structured bodice and a flowing skirt, and pair it with heels and a statement belt to cinch your waist. If you're looking for something a bit more daring, consider a dress with a unique neckline or interesting details. A black dress with an asymmetrical neckline, a cutout detail, or a lace overlay can add a touch of drama and sophistication. Just be sure to keep the rest of your look simple to avoid overwhelming the dress. Finally, don't underestimate the power of a simple black dress. A minimalist black dress with short sleeves can be incredibly chic when styled correctly. Pair it with statement jewelry, bold heels, and a clutch for a look that's both elegant and modern. So, whether you prefer a classic silhouette or something a bit more unique, there's a short sleeve black dress out there that's perfect for your next formal event.
